[QUOTE="kaomera, post: 5466889, member: 38357"] Hey, my players stay out, etc., etc. I'm working on monsters for this weekend's game, and given that among other things I need to be ready to go in several different directions at once, I'm kind of trying to keep things simple... Unfortunately, I also have a particular miniature I want to get use out of, and that's involving some conversion from elite to standard monster. So I'm not 100% sure if what I've done will work... (My main concern is that is may be underpowered...) [sblock] [b]Volcanic Dragon Lavaspewer[/b] Level 17 Brute Large elemental magical beast (dragon, fire) XP 1,600 HP 202; Bloodied 101 AC 29; Fortitude 31; Reflex 28; Will 29 Speed 8, fly 2 (clumsy) Initiative +13 Perception +14 Darkvision [i]Standard Actions[/i] m [b]Bite[/b] (fire, poison) • At-Will Attack: Melee 2 (one creature); +21 vs. AC Hit: 1d10 + 8 damage, and ongoing 10 fire and poison damage (save ends). C [b]Lava Spray[/b] (fire) • Recharge 5 6 Attack: Close Blast 3, two adjacent non-overlapping areas (creatures in the blasts); +18 vs. Fortitude Hit: 2d10 + 8 fire damage and the target is slowed and blinded (save ends both). [i]Minor Actions[/i] m [b]Claw[/b] (poison) • Recharge 4 5 6 Attack: Melee 2 (one creature); +23 vs. AC Hit: 1d8 + 7 damage, and the target takes poison damage equal to any ongoing poison damage affecting it, and loses all fire resistance until the end of the dragon’s next turn. [i]Triggered Actions[/i] C [b]Smoldering Furnace[/b] (fire, poison) • Encounter Trigger: The volcanic dragon is first bloodied in an encounter. Attack (Immediate Reaction): Close burst 2 (creatures in the burst); +18 vs. Fortitude Hit: 1d10 + 7 fire damage. Effect: Each creature in the burst takes ongoing 10 poison damage and is pushed 1 square, and the volcanic dragon's lava spray power recharges. Str 24 (+15) Dex 21 (+13) Wis 23 (+14) Con 22 (+14) Int 18 (+12) Cha 20 (+13) Alignment unaligned Languages Common, Draconic, Primordial © 2010 Wizards of the Coast LLC, a subsidiary of Hasbro, Inc. All rights reserved. This formatted statistics block has been generated using the D&D Adventure Tools. So I'm hoping that multiple attacks / multiple targets / ongoing damage will make up for the limited damage expressions, but have I gone too far? Damage on the base monster (Adult Volcanic Dragon) was also fairly low, but it has a number of options for extra attacks and an aura, as it's an Elite. I'm also trying to keep this simpler for me to run, especially as it's going to be a meat-shield (well, magma-shield) out front in the encounter. This is why the aura is gone - I really don't want to have to deal with that, but I may not have compensated enough for that lost damage... [/sblock] Any help very much appreciated! [/QUOTE]
